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Malvern Link

Malvern Link station may not be the largest, but it caters well to travelers with essential services. The ticket office is open during select hours throughout the week, with ticket machines available for quicker transactions. Sadly, there are no accessible ticket machines or smartcard validators, but an induction loop is in place to assist passengers with hearing aids.

If you require help and support, station staff are available for assistance during morning hours most days, and there's a customer service point if you need additional guidance. While the station lacks luggage storage, toilets, and refreshment facilities, there are waiting areas with seating, ensuring a comfortable experience while waiting for your train.

The station is acc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, providing peace of mind for travelers concerned about safety. Although wheelchairs are not available, there is step-free access to platforms, albeit with some long or steep ramps. The station's CCTV and customer help points further ensure a secure environment.

Facilities and Accessibility

At Farringdon Station, purchasing tickets is a breeze with its ticket office operational from 09:30 to 16:30, seven days a week. If you're in a rush, ticket machines are available, offering the convenience of collecting tickets purchased online. The station also caters to those who might need a little extra help with journey planning through accessible ticket machines that include options for London Underground services and Travelcards. These are part of the station's commitment to making travel inclusive, as indicated by the availability of induction loops for those with hearing impairments.

Getting around Farringdon is straightforward for everyone, thanks to its Category A accessibility rating, providing step-free access to all Elizabeth line and Thameslink platforms. Helpful staff are on hand from early morning until midnight across the week, ensuring that everyone can navigate the station with ease. Assistance can be requested in advance or provided on the spot, where staff can aid passengers in boarding and departing trains.

Onward Travel Options

Farringdon Station is uniquely positioned, providing a multitude of options for local and long-distance travelers. The Underground’s Metropolitan, Circle, and Hammersmith & City lines run through the station, opening up direct access to many parts of London quickly. For those traveling further afield, Thameslink services can whisk you directly to Luton and Gatwick Airports without hassle. And for international adventures, jump on the Piccadilly Line at King's Cross St Pancras to reach Heathrow Airport.
